Capacity note for the Lanternquery relevance pipeline: reranking cost scales roughly linearly with candidate-pool size, so the pool cap is the main lever for CPU headroom. At peak (weekday mornings in the Veltmark region), we see ~2,400 queries/sec; each increase of 50 candidates adds about 8% reranker CPU. Future maintainers should adjust the decay half-life and pool cap together, never independently, to keep latency under the 120ms budget. The values currently provisioned for are these.

tuning table, kawep-tawif:
CAPS = {
    "olidor": 80,
    "belion": 7,
    "quenys": 225,
    "druox": 839,
    "fraath": 482,
}

Subject: Launch Plan — Orvano Home Hub

Team,

Sharing the launch plan for the Orvano Home Hub so finance can align forecasts. Soft launch runs six weeks in the Pellmarsh region, followed by full rollout before the holiday window. Unit economics assume a 34 percent margin at the introductory price, tightening to 38 percent after the promotion ends. Inventory commitments are staged to limit exposure. The strategic assumptions underpinning these figures are summarised confidentially below.

management briefing: Headcount on the Belix team goes from 60 to 93 by the end of November. Gross margin on Belix came in at 23 percent against a plan of 47 percent.

**Q: How do I access the Brindlewood partner SFTP drop?**

New hires at Fennimore Logistics should first request the drop role from their team lead, then verify the host fingerprint against the onboarding wiki before connecting. Files from Brindlewood arrive nightly and must not be renamed. If the service account is ever locked out, recovery requires the passphrase held by the integrations team, shown below.

recovery phrase for yajop-tagef: quenael-zoriel-aldael-quenax-druion

### Audit item 14: Pagination

Quick one — confirm the Fernwick public API uses cursor-based pagination everywhere, no raw offsets. Check that cursors are opaque, expire sanely, and that `next` links vanish on the last page. Max page size should be enforced server-side. If anything looks off, flag it to the endpoint owner.

signatory, kahip-tadug: Rusox Jorius Casdor